Rab11A depletion in microglia-derived extracellular vesicle proteome upon beta-amyloid treatment
2022-07-15
Abstract excerpt
Microglia, the macrophage-like glial cells, behave as sentinels against exogenous pathogens invading the neural tissue. Their commitment is not only confined to the defensive function, but they also perform balancing trophic activities such as neuronal postnatal development, remodelling and pruning of synapses. Likewise, microglia-derived extracellular vesicles (EVs) can play strategic roles in maintaining health...
